      It's KP, aka keratosis pilaris. I have it on the back od my thighs too and it's a pain.

      The best ways to reduce - if not get rid of - it are exfoliating once or twice a week and moisturising them.

      Also, when it comes to having hair removed, waxing is the way forward as it peels off the top layer of skin (including the excess little bits of skin that cause KP)
